โครงการ Tor เผยแพร่แอปแชร์ไฟล์ OnionShare 2.3

หลังจากพัฒนามานานกว่าหนึ่งปี โปรเจ็กต์ Tor ได้เปิดตัว OnionShare 2.3 ซึ่งเป็นยูทิลิตี้ที่ช่วยให้คุณถ่ายโอนและรับไฟล์ได้อย่างปลอดภัยและไม่ระบุชื่อ รวมถึงจัดระเบียบบริการแชร์ไฟล์สาธารณะ รหัสโครงการเขียนด้วยภาษา Python และเผยแพร่ภายใต้ลิขสิทธิ์ GPLv3 แพ็คเกจสำเร็จรูปเตรียมไว้สำหรับ Ubuntu, Fedora, Windows และ macOS

OnionShare ใช้งานเว็บเซิร์ฟเวอร์บนระบบภายในเครื่อง โดยทำงานในรูปแบบของบริการที่ซ่อนอยู่ของ Tor และทำให้ผู้ใช้รายอื่นสามารถใช้งานได้ ในการเข้าถึงเซิร์ฟเวอร์ ที่อยู่หัวหอมที่คาดเดาไม่ได้จะถูกสร้างขึ้น ซึ่งทำหน้าที่เป็นจุดเริ่มต้นสำหรับการจัดระเบียบการแลกเปลี่ยนไฟล์ (เช่น “http://ash4...pajf2b.onion/slug” โดยที่ slug คือคำสุ่มสองคำที่จะปรับปรุง ความปลอดภัย). หากต้องการดาวน์โหลดหรือส่งไฟล์ไปยังผู้ใช้รายอื่น เพียงเปิดที่อยู่นี้ในเบราว์เซอร์ของ Tor ต่างจากการส่งไฟล์ทางอีเมลหรือผ่านบริการ เช่น Google Drive, DropBox และ WeTransfer ระบบ OnionShare เป็นแบบพอเพียง ไม่ต้องการเข้าถึงเซิร์ฟเวอร์ภายนอก และอนุญาตให้คุณถ่ายโอนไฟล์โดยไม่ต้องมีคนกลางโดยตรงจากคอมพิวเตอร์ของคุณ

ผู้เข้าร่วมการแชร์ไฟล์รายอื่นไม่จำเป็นต้องติดตั้ง OnionShare เบราว์เซอร์ Tor ปกติและ OnionShare หนึ่งอินสแตนซ์สำหรับผู้ใช้รายใดรายหนึ่งก็เพียงพอแล้ว การรักษาความลับของการส่งต่อทำได้โดยการส่งที่อยู่อย่างปลอดภัย เช่น การใช้โหมดการเข้ารหัส end2end ใน Messenger หลังจากการโอนเสร็จสิ้น ที่อยู่จะถูกลบทันที เช่น จะไม่สามารถถ่ายโอนไฟล์เป็นครั้งที่สองในโหมดปกติได้ (ต้องใช้โหมดสาธารณะแยกต่างหาก) ในการจัดการไฟล์ที่ส่งและรับ รวมถึงควบคุมการถ่ายโอนข้อมูล จะมีการจัดเตรียมอินเทอร์เฟซแบบกราฟิกไว้ที่ด้านข้างของเซิร์ฟเวอร์ที่ทำงานบนระบบของผู้ใช้

นวัตกรรมหลัก:

  • มีการใช้งานการรองรับแท็บทำให้คุณสามารถดำเนินการต่าง ๆ ในโปรแกรมได้พร้อม ๆ กัน รองรับการเปิดตัวบริการสี่ประเภทในแท็บ: ให้การเข้าถึงไฟล์ของคุณ การรับไฟล์จากบุคคลที่สาม การจัดการเว็บไซต์ท้องถิ่น และการแชท สำหรับแต่ละบริการ คุณสามารถเปิดได้หลายแท็บ ตัวอย่างเช่น คุณสามารถเปิดไซต์ท้องถิ่นหลายแห่ง และสร้างการแชทได้หลายรายการ หลังจากรีสตาร์ท แท็บที่เปิดไว้ก่อนหน้านี้จะถูกบันทึกและเชื่อมโยงกับที่อยู่ OnionShare เดียวกัน
    โครงการ Tor เผยแพร่แอปแชร์ไฟล์ OnionShare 2.3
  • เพิ่มความสามารถในการสร้างห้องสนทนาแบบครั้งเดียวที่ปลอดภัยสำหรับการสื่อสารแบบไม่เปิดเผยตัวตนโดยไม่ต้องบันทึกประวัติการติดต่อสื่อสาร การเข้าถึงการแชทมีให้ตามที่อยู่ OnionShare ทั่วไปที่สามารถส่งไปยังผู้เข้าร่วมที่คุณต้องการพูดคุยบางอย่างด้วย คุณสามารถเชื่อมต่อกับแชทได้โดยไม่จำเป็นต้องติดตั้ง OnionShare เพียงแค่เปิดที่อยู่ที่ส่งในเบราว์เซอร์ของ Tor การแลกเปลี่ยนข้อความในการแชทได้รับการเข้ารหัสโดยใช้การเข้ารหัสจากต้นทางถึงปลายทาง ซึ่งใช้งานบนพื้นฐานของบริการ Tor onion มาตรฐานโดยไม่ต้องคิดค้นกลไกการเข้ารหัสเพิ่มเติม

    พื้นที่ที่เป็นไปได้ของแอปพลิเคชันสำหรับการแชทในตัวรวมถึงสถานการณ์ที่จำเป็นต้องพูดคุยบางสิ่งโดยไม่ทิ้งร่องรอย - ในผู้ส่งสารทั่วไปไม่มีการรับประกันว่าข้อความที่ส่งจะถูกลบโดยผู้รับและจะไม่ไปสิ้นสุดในที่เก็บข้อมูลระดับกลางและ ดิสก์แคช ในการแชท OnionShare ข้อความจะแสดงเท่านั้นและจะไม่บันทึกไว้ที่ใดเลย นอกจากนี้ แชท OnionShare ยังสามารถใช้เพื่อจัดระเบียบการสื่อสารที่รวดเร็วโดยไม่ต้องสร้างบัญชีหรือเมื่อคุณต้องการตรวจสอบให้แน่ใจว่าผู้เข้าร่วมไม่เปิดเผยตัวตน

    โครงการ Tor เผยแพร่แอปแชร์ไฟล์ OnionShare 2.3

  • ความสามารถที่เพิ่มขึ้นสำหรับการทำงานกับ OnionShare จากบรรทัดคำสั่งโดยไม่ต้องเปิดอินเทอร์เฟซแบบกราฟิก อินเทอร์เฟซบรรทัดคำสั่งถูกแยกออกเป็นแอปพลิเคชัน onionshare-cli แยกต่างหาก ซึ่งสามารถใช้กับเซิร์ฟเวอร์ที่ไม่มีจอภาพได้เช่นกัน รองรับการทำงานขั้นพื้นฐานทั้งหมด เช่น ในการสร้างแชท คุณสามารถเรียกใช้คำสั่ง “onionshare-cli –chat” เพื่อสร้างเว็บไซต์ – “onionshare-cli –website” และเพื่อรับไฟล์ – “onionshare-cli – รับ".
    โครงการ Tor เผยแพร่แอปแชร์ไฟล์ OnionShare 2.3

ที่มา: opennet.ru

เพิ่มความคิดเห็น